Gelotology
/ˌdʒɛləˈtɑːlədʒi/noun
The scientific study of laughter and its physical and psychological effects.
Did you know?The modern field gained attention through laughter-therapy research, especially after journalist Norman Cousins described using comedy and laughter while recovering from a painful illness.
